Step 2: Discover Local Organizations
Bloomington is home to a variety of charities and nonprofits who are constantly seeking volunteers. Start your search by exploring local nonprofits in areas you're interested in. The following resources are available to locate potential opportunities to be a volunteer
United Way of McLean County: This organization provides you with numerous volunteer opportunities in the area which match your interests and capabilities.
Bloomington Public Library Most of the time, the local library may have info or bulletin boards with postings about volunteer opportunities.
Official City of Bloomington website: Check the local Government's website to learn about community-based initiatives and other initiatives that are requiring volunteers.
volunteer opportunities Local Schools and Colleges: Educational institutions often need volunteers for various programs such as tutoring and event organization.
Religious Organisations: Many churches, mosques, synagogues and mosques offer community service and outreach programs.
Step 3: Utilize Online Platforms
Several online platforms can help you find volunteering opportunities in Bloomington. Websites such as VolunteerMatch.org as well as Idealist.org provide you with the ability to search for volunteer opportunities according to your location and interests. These platforms are useful for finding specific projects that need your specific skills or desires.
